Which of the following is the correct definition of conduction?

A.
the transmission of heat across empty space
B.
the electromagnetic radiation from the surface of an object which is due to the object's temperature
C.
the transfer of heat by currents within a liquid or gas
D.
the transmission of heat across matter

2 Answers

4 votes

Answer:

the transmission of heat across matter

Step-by-step explanation:

Conduction is the transmission of heat across matter. Even though heat flows across matter during conduction, the matter itself does not flow.
